Atlas's Solution: Plan Before Edits for Private AI Development

Atlas directly addresses the need for Plan before edits in private AI development workflows for private-teams in 2026. Atlas drafts a plan in a read-only plan agent and asks for confirmation before switching to a build agent, providing a structured and transparent approach.

Atlas provides a concrete solution for private software teams seeking to standardize their AI development workflows with a "Plan before edits" capability. The core mechanism involves Atlas drafting a detailed plan within a read-only plan agent. This agent presents the proposed changes and the rationale behind them, allowing developers to review and understand the AI's intentions without any immediate modification to the codebase. After the plan is presented, Atlas explicitly asks for developer confirmation. Only upon approval does Atlas switch to a build agent to execute the planned edits. This two-step process ensures that private teams maintain full control over the AI's actions, preventing unintended changes and fostering a collaborative environment where AI suggestions are transparently integrated.
